Default Help with Saveiro Chassis Question

I just purchased a 2005 Saveiro 1.8 8V. :biggrin: I am looking to upgrade some suspension components. I know it's the Pick-up version of Gol but does any one know what other VW this pick-up truck share it's chassis components with? B3 or B4 Passat? A3 Golf? Thanks

Quote:
Originally Posted by FDL
What I know about the history of Gol, is that the first model (G1) was built with the scirroco base.


Not the Scirocco, but the first Passat/Audi 80. The Scirocco is built on the first Golf chassis, with transverse engine.

Off-topic
There has been a GOL, which looked like a Scirocco, with air-cooled engine in the front.. it looks a lot like a Scirocco, and it looks like it's Passat/Audi80 based, but it isn't (BX platform)
